A member asked:

What can i put on my belt buckles and buttons because of a nickel metal allergy?

Wax: Avoidance is the best thing, but if that is your favorite belt, try using paraffin wax on it, and it may create a barrier to help prevent problems. Keep in mind that it will have to be reapplied, like the wax on your car.

Nail polish: Apply clear nail polish over the metal. It will last longer and is usually effective.
